Things people forget to pack (or think about) .....help with saving you money on your mobile.
Despite the well known phrase "don't forget your toothbrush" the device remains one of the most forgotten items. Here are a few more: hairbrush, electric plug adaptor ( euro to uk plugs) passport and medical card (!?)
What are you going to do on the plane? Looking at Mr Green's copy of how it's made will only keep you entertained for so long!?
Technology will also be one extra area to think about. Despite advice to leave expensive phones at home, you may be taking a phone which uses 'data' - find out how to turn off 'data roaming' otherwise you could find yourself with an expensive bill on your return to the uk.
To my knowledge, gps is satellite based and so will not use mobile phone networks. However the maps that tell you where you are, use mobile networks, which use data, which you will be charged for.
"But it's being cut in price by the regulators ! " - yes but AFTER we are back in the UK. In short make sure you know how your mobile works.
